China Shanghai Shanghai Alibaba Cloud
Websites on 47.101.29.224
- Domain names that have been bound:
- 2021-04-27-----2025-09-26m.momentsgo.com
- 2024-09-06-----2025-08-19www.yingushi.com
- 2024-04-01-----2025-07-02yingushi.com
- 2024-05-27-----2024-10-16fotavatar.com
- 2024-02-20-----2024-06-28dujiayinji.com
- 2023-03-27-----2023-07-02www.dujiayinji.com
- 2023-04-05-----2023-04-06www.mdhaowu.com
- 2021-01-18-----2021-01-18filehost.momentsgo.com
- website server lookup history
- jdf.com
- j784.cc
- surongzhabu.com
- dresdenpapercrafts.com
- www26466.com
- map.ubpchina.com
- sdhajszp.com
- bearingsc.com
- gangcai.com
- m.itixu.com
- icaeu999.top
- ssccnn.com
- 178610.com
- m.js9980js.top
- apicsex.com
- gg.86ccf.com
- tscwwz.com
- www.128vb.com
- www.japanxnxx.com
- b.falv58.com
- hosting ip address lookup history
- 13.231.1.79
- 210.246.15.163
- 160.124.234.233
- 154.23.245.42
- 83.248.57.166
- 45.196.246.181
- 129.211.164.245
- 198.37.116.25
- 172.247.97.168
- 43.198.126.34
- 154.93.143.45
- 23.225.15.243
- 125.46.201.140
- 198.211.31.179
- 52.192.229.28
- 45.13.160.7
- 185.124.137.148
- 38.36.102.53
- 13.226.238.5
- 47.98.229.102
